Your request involves a specific type of advanced search query known as a Google Dork, which is used to find "Open Directories" (unprotected server folders) that have been indexed by search engines. Understanding the Search Query

The string "intitle index of jpg celebs pics lifestyle and entertainment" uses several advanced operators:

intitle:"index of": Filters for web pages that have "index of" in their title, which usually indicates a directory listing on a web server. jpg: Limits the search to JPEG image files.

celebs pics lifestyle and entertainment: Serves as the target keywords to find specific folders or files related to these topics. How These Results Are Created

These directories appear because website owners have not disabled directory browsing on their servers. When directory browsing is active, any visitor can see a plain-text list of every file in a folder, even if there isn't a proper webpage linking to them. Considerations and Risks

Searching for "index of" directories can expose your device to risks.

Security: Open directories are unmonitored and can host malware or phishing scripts.

Privacy: These sites often lack HTTPS encryption, making your connection visible to third parties.
